Variant summary

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_173846.5(TPPP2):c.398G>A(p.Arg133His)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000379 in 1,614,074 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R133L) has been classified as Likely benign.

Genes affected
TPPP2 (HGNC:19293): (tubulin polymerization promoting protein family member 2) Enables tubulin binding activity. Involved in regulation of flagellated sperm motility. Located in cytosol. [provided by Alliance of Genome Resources, Apr 2022]
NDRG2 (HGNC:14460): (NDRG family member 2) This gene is a member of the N-myc downregulated gene family which belongs to the alpha/beta hydrolase superfamily. The protein encoded by this gene is a cytoplasmic protein that may play a role in neurite outgrowth. This gene may be involved in glioblastoma carcinogenesis.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Aug 2017]
